Asphalt, car tyres and packaging from biomass

02 May 2016

ECN is developing a process that makes it possible to separate biomass into lignin, cellulose fibres, and hemicellulose sugars. Tests show that these raw materials can be used to produce high quality products, like asphalt, car tyres, packaging materials and marine fuel. One of the partners in the project financed by TKI-BBE (Top consortium for Knowledge and Innovation Biobased Economy) is packaging producer PaperFoam.
By the end of 2017, the project partners expect to be ready to actually produce items, for example packaging. This will allow the project partners to test the products in practice and gain insight in the possible applications (News Item ECN, 13 April 2016).
